Organizations can centrally manage their teams and Team Owners. Organization Owners and Admins can control whether members can create teams, review ownership status, and transfer ownership when the current owner is unavailable.Allowing members to create teams#
By default, Organization Members cannot create teams in an organization. Organization Owners and Admins can enable this permission from the organization's Roles and Permissions settings.Organization Members can create teams under the organization from the Home page.
The newly created team belongs to the organization.
The member who creates the team becomes its Team Owner.
The member does not gain access to organization management pages.
To allow members to create teams:1.
Open the organization settings.
2.
Go to Roles and Permissions.
3.
Enable the option that allows Organization Members to create teams.
Organization Owners and Admins can create organization teams regardless of this setting.Viewing Teams and Team Owners#

Organization Owners and Admins can transfer ownership of one or more organization teams. This is useful when the current Team Owner has left the organization or can no longer access their account.1.
Open the organization's team management page.
2.
Select one or more teams.
4.
Select the new Team Owner.
When transferring multiple teams, all selected teams are assigned to the same new owner.Transfer Ownership changes the Team Owner only. It does not move the team into or out of the organization.
Eligible Team Owners#
Have a usable Apidog account
Be an active member of the organization
If the organization uses SAML SSO, the member must also have an SSO identity associated with the organization.Members who are pending, removed, disabled, or not fully associated with the organization's SSO identity cannot be selected.What happens after the transfer#
After Team Ownership is transferred:The newly assigned owner becomes the Team Owner.
If the new owner is not already in the team, Apidog automatically adds them.
If the previous owner remains in the team, their role changes to Team Admin.
The ownership transfer is recorded in the organization's Audit Logs.
Team Ownership transfer vs. team transfer#
These operations serve different purposes:| Operation | What changes |
|---|
| Transfer Ownership | Changes the Team Owner without changing the team's organization. |
| Transfer into an organization | Moves an existing team into the organization. |
| Transfer out of an organization | Removes a team from the organization and places it in the assigned Team Owner's personal team space. |
